Current Series: 1 Peter

We're all trying to figure out how to live. Even when we've chosen to follow Jesus, we can feel like "strangers in a strange land" and suffering can make it hard to find joy and act in love. Peter writes a letter to some of the first Christians helping them to see how God is calling and enabling them to live a radical life even as strangers and sufferers in a world that doesn't always support their cause. We'll explore Peter's words in this Summer series of reflections from the epistle of 1 Peter.
